Missing 91-Year-Old Found In El Sereno, Where She Was Sleeping In Driveway

A 91-year-old woman, who suffers from Alzheimer’s disease and dementia, was found in El Sereno Monday, where she slept in a driveway for five days after being reported missing from Alhambra, prompting a Silver Alert.

Baudelia Ruiz was reported missing from Alhambra on Thursday and spotted about 5:15 p.m. Monday in the area of Eastern Avenue and Valley Boulevard, according to the Alhambra Police Department.

A woman recognized Ruiz from a missing person flyer and called the Alhambra Police Department, police said. Officers responded to the area and made contact with Ruiz.

Ruiz’s nephew was called to the area to confirm that the woman was Ruiz, and the Los Angeles Fire Department assessed her and found that she did not need medical attention, according to police.

Ruiz, who only speaks Spanish, had boarded a bus from an unknown area on Nov. 18 and exited the bus near Valley Boulevard and Eastern Avenue, where she slept in a driveway until being found, police said.

The Silver Alert program was established to issue and coordinate alerts involving the unexplained or suspicious disappearance of elderly, developmentally disabled and cognitively impaired individuals, according to the California Highway Patrol.
